How the Jefferson County estimate is calculated
Methodology: ACA Beacon does not have county-level enrollment dashboards for every U.S. county. To give you a directional sense of marketplace activity in Jefferson County, we take the most recent state-wide Open Enrollment Period (OEP) plan-selection total reported by CMSi (or the state-based marketplace) and divide it evenly by the number of counties in New York.
Formula used here: 221,534 total state signupsi ÷ 62 New York countiesi = ~3,573 estimated enrollees for Jefferson County.
Uncertainty & limitations: Counties vary widely in population, income, and insurer participation. Urban counties typically enroll far more residents than rural ones. This number is a simple average, not a forecast or official CMS county report. Use it as a rough indicator of statewide penetration, not a precise local count.

ACA marketplace in Jefferson County
Residents of Jefferson County shop and enroll in ACA marketplace plans at nystateofhealth.ny.gov/. Plans are rated by county, so available carriers and prices in Jefferson may differ from elsewhere in New York.
Carriers currently selling in New York include: Fidelis Care, EmblemHealth, Healthfirst, MetroPlus, Excellus BCBS, Independent Health, CDPHP, MVP Health Care, UnitedHealthcare. The final 2027 carrier list for Jefferson County is confirmed when New York filings finalize in summer 2026.
Premium tax credit eligibility
Premium tax credits (APTC) cap your monthly premium for a benchmark Silver plan at a percentage of household income — currently 0% at 150% FPL up to 8.5% at 400%+ FPL while Inflation Reduction Act enhancements remain in effect. Cost-sharing reduction (CSR) Silver plans further reduce deductibles for households under 250% FPL.

Medicaid & CHIP in Jefferson County
Jefferson County residents may qualify for Medicaid up to 138% of the Federal Poverty Level under New York's adopted ACA Medicaid expansion.
Child Health Plus covers children up to 405% FPL; pregnancy Medicaid covers up to 223% FPL. Apply year-round at www.health.ny.gov/health_care/child_health_plus · 1-800-698-4543.
Open Enrollment & SEP
2026 OEP in New York: November 1, 2026 – December 15, 2026. Missed it? You may still enroll within 60 days of a qualifying life event (job loss, marriage, birth, move, income change). See New York OEP & SEP details.
